Zoning and approvals for a Pickering law suite (ON)

In Pickering, “in-law suite” typically means a self-contained secondary unit within (or accessory to) a detached, semi-detached, or townhouse dwelling. Ontario's recent housing legislation generally supports additional residential units (ARUs), but details still vary by municipality and lot characteristics. Always verify permissions on the exact property with the City of Pickering's planning and building departments before you waive conditions.

Where and how ARUs are permitted

Subject to zoning and servicing, Pickering may allow one unit within the primary dwelling and, in some cases, one detached garden/laneway suite on the same lot. Urban lots on municipal water/sewer tend to be the most straightforward. North of the 407 and in rural hamlets (e.g., Claremont, Brougham, Whitevale), private septic and well systems add extra due diligence and capacity considerations.

Rules evolve, so treat each city's by-law as unique.

Permits, parking, and fire code

Legal status hinges on permits, Ontario Building Code compliance, and inspections. Expect requirements for minimum ceiling height, egress (dedicated exit or egress window), smoke/CO alarms (often interconnected), fire separation, and safe electrical with ESA sign-off. Many local bylaws cap parking at one space per additional unit; consult planning staff for the specific standard applied to your address.

Design, safety, and compliance essentials

Beyond legality, smart layouts improve livability and future resale:

  • Separate, lockable entrance and clearly defined addresses/wayfinding.
  • Sound attenuation between units and independent heating controls where feasible.
  • Natural light and proper bedroom egress to meet OBC.
  • Utility metering: full separation is not mandatory everywhere, but separately metered hydro can simplify tenant relationships.

Financing and insurance for in-law suite purchases

Lenders generally prefer suites that are legal/permitted. Many major lenders will consider a portion of projected or actual rental income when qualifying owner-occupied purchases with a secondary unit. Policies vary widely: some use add-back, others use offset, and documentation (lease, appraiser's market rent letter, or building permit) is often required.

Example: A family purchasing a house for sale with in law suite (main level 3 beds + lower 1-bed) may use a portion of the one-bedroom market rent to strengthen ratios. If the suite needs upgrades to become legal, a Purchase-Plus-Improvements mortgage can finance permitted renovations, released after completion and inspection. Engage your mortgage broker early to confirm how your lender treats income from a new or existing suite.

Insurance carriers must be told there is a secondary unit, and landlord liability coverage is prudent. If you plan short-term rentals, confirm your insurer will cover that use.

Rental strategy, STR bylaws, and investor math

Durham Region demand is driven by commuter access (401/407/GO), local employment hubs, and the broader GTA rental shortage. If your goal is long-term tenancy, frame rents conservatively and budget for vacancy, utilities, and maintenance. Queries like “houses with inlaw suites for rent near me” surge seasonally; a well-presented, code-compliant suite tends to lease quickly to quality tenants.

Short-term rentals (STRs) are more tightly regulated in many GTA municipalities. Some cities restrict STRs to a host's principal residence and require licensing. Check the City of Pickering's current short-term rental by-law and licensing rules before assuming nightly rates will be allowed; enforcement programs and fines may apply. Resale potential and appraisal considerations

A permitted secondary suite can widen your buyer pool—families seeking multi-gen living, investors, and “mortgage helper” buyers. Appraisers may reflect rental income in valuation by the income or direct comparison approach, especially when enough legal comparables exist. Conversely, a non-compliant suite can deter conventional financing and limit resale appeal. Keep a tidy file of permits, final inspections, ESA certificates, leases, and rent ledgers to support value.

Lifestyle appeal: multigenerational living done right

For families, an in-law suite offers privacy and proximity in one package. A typical 4 bedroom house with in law suite near parks and schools lets parents, adult children, or grandparents maintain autonomy while sharing costs. On streets with established two-storey homes—think pockets akin to Burkholder Drive Pickering—you'll often find layouts that can accommodate a separate entrance and practical kitchen/living zone downstairs (subject to permits). Consider aging-in-place details: minimal stairs, wider doors, roll-in shower, and bright daylighting.

When browsing in law suite homes for sale, focus on ceiling height, foundation condition, and stairwell placement; retrofitting egress or fire separation can be costly. Regional and seasonal market trends

GTA markets—including Pickering—traditionally see active springs and early falls, with summer resilience driven by families timing moves between school years. Investors watch mortgage-rate announcements closely; fixed-rate dips often stimulate bid activity on well-located houses with in law suite features. Pickering-specific drivers include proximity to GO Transit, Hwy 401/407, waterfront amenities, and evolving projects like Durham Live and regional healthcare investments, all of which support long-run housing demand.

For cottage-curious buyers eyeing rural Pickering or weekend properties further afield, seasonal considerations loom large. If a property has a private septic or well, book a septic inspection (pump-out and condition report), test potable water for bacteria/minerals, and confirm well flow rates. Due diligence checklist for buyers and investors

  • Zoning confirmation: Obtain written confirmation from the City of Pickering on ARU/secondary suite permissions for the specific lot.
  • Permits and status: Ask for building permits, final occupancy/inspection, and ESA certificates; avoid relying solely on MLS remarks.
  • Fire and life safety: Verify egress, fire separation, smoke/CO alarms, and any required fire-rated assemblies.
  • Parking and site plan: Ensure the lot can accommodate required parking without encroaching on setbacks or easements.
  • Utilities and metering: Understand how heat, hydro, and water are shared or separated; price utilities accordingly in lease terms.
  • Insurance and taxes: Confirm landlord coverage and check if the secondary unit affects property tax classification or water billing.
  • Tenancy rules: Ontario's RTA governs deposits, increases, entry, and eviction; factor compliance into your pro forma.
  • Short-term rental compliance: If considering nightly rentals, confirm Pickering's licensing/eligibility and your condo board's rules (if applicable).
